Toilet Overflow Water Removal v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ill on a hard surface Yes No Easy to clean up and contains minimal damage.
Water damage on a small area of carpeting No Yes Need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age.
Visible water spots on the ceiling No Yes Shows a larger issue and needs professional attention to prevent further damage.
Strong, unpleasant odors in the home No Yes May show the presence of mold and bacteria, needing professional remediation.
Water damage on multiple floors or areas No Yes Need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age and ensure complete drying.
Visible signs of mold or bacterial growth No Yes Needs professional remediation to prevent further health risks.

Toilet Overflow Water Removal Cost in Fruitville, FL

The cost of toilet overflow water removal in Fruitville, FL can vary depending on the severity of the damage, size of the affected area, and local conditions. Our estimates are free and based on an on-site assessment. Here’s a breakdown of typical price ranges for different aspects of the service: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Removal $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ions.
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ions.
Sanitizing and Disinfecting $100 – $500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ions.
Final Walk-Through and Quality Control $100 – $500 Size of affected area, severity of damage, and local conditions.
Emergency Response and Assessment $0 – $200 Severity of damage and local conditions.
Moisture Mapping and Detection $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area and severity of damage.

Exact pricing depends on an on-site assessment and may vary based on the specifics of your situation. Our technicians will provide you with a detailed estimate and answer any questions you may have.
